After thinking about it more, I am going to give Memphis the benefit of the doubt until all the moves are played out. They have been too good recently with their roster building. Zach Lowe mentioned Jonas was eligible for an extension. If Memphis decided he was not in their long term plans moving up to 10, picking up a future first and getting a 25% downgrade in Adams from Jonas is not terrible. Especially if they find another young player to add to their young nucleus. Not extending Jonas may have caused some problems in the locker room possibly.
I think NO is the team that really needs to have a good offseason. The Adams signing was a mistake. The assets they got back for Jrue don't look that appealing at the moment. There has been rumblings that Zion is not happy. That can be fixed but they really need to have a good offseason. There is too much pure talent on that team for how they played last year. They should be at a similar stage as Memphis in their team development.
